1. Plus Size Floral Midi Dress With Sandals

Nothing says warm weather quite like a floral midi dress that billows just a little when you walk. The key here is a soft A-line or fit-and-flare silhouette that defines the waist and then floats over the hips—flattering on fuller figures without feeling restrictive. Choose a dress with a smocked bodice or a tie-waist detail for shape. On your feet, flat leather sandals keep the whole thing grounded and easy; think tan, cognac, or a neutral metallic. Add a woven straw tote and oversized sunglasses for a look that slides from farmers’ market to patio lunch without a single change. If the evening cools down, layer on a cropped linen jacket. The palette works best in watercolor florals, soft pastels, or earthy botanical prints that feel fresh and current without shouting. This outfit lives for sunny weekends, garden parties, and vacation strolls.
2. Plus Size Midi Dress With Denim Jacket

There is something about throwing a denim jacket over a midi dress that instantly makes you look put-together without looking like you tried too hard. The contrast of rugged denim against a softer dress fabric creates balance—tough and tender in one outfit. A classic medium-wash trucker jacket hits right at the hip and works with literally any midi silhouette, from jersey to lace to floral chiffon. Underneath, go for a solid color or a small-scale print so the two pieces don’t compete. White sneakers anchor the casual vibe and keep you comfortable for all-day wear. A canvas tote bag and simple gold hoop earrings finish things off without clutter. This outfit is a true workhorse for spring weekends, travel days, and casual Fridays. If the dress hits mid-calf, the sneakers keep proportions in check so your legs still get their visual length.
3. Plus Size Wrap Midi Dress For Work

A wrap midi dress might be the closest thing a closet gets to a secret weapon for the office. The V-neckline opens up the face, the adjustable tie cinches exactly where your natural waist sits, and the midi hemline reads as professional without looking stiff. Look for structured fabrics like ponte, crepe, or a weighty jersey that hold their shape through a full day of meetings. A navy, burgundy, or forest green wrap dress paired with low-block heels and a structured leather tote bag creates a sharp, pulled-together work outfit in under three minutes. Add a slim gold watch and a delicate pendant necklace to layer in quiet polish. When the office AC kicks in, slide on a tailored blazer in a matching neutral. The wrap shape is especially flattering for fuller busts and hourglass silhouettes because it highlights the narrowest point of your torso naturally.
4. Plus Size Satin Midi Dress Wedding Guest

Wedding season calls for fabrics that catch the light, and a satin midi dress delivers exactly that. The subtle sheen feels celebratory without screaming for attention, making it one of the most elegant choices a plus size guest can make. Look for a style with a draped waist, a cowl neckline, or subtle ruching through the bodice—these details skim curves beautifully and add visual texture. A jewel tone like emerald, sapphire, or plum photographs stunningly and works across seasons. Pair with strappy heeled sandals in a metallic finish and a small structured clutch. Keep jewelry minimal and refined: pearl drop earrings or a single gold cuff let the dress do the talking. If the ceremony is in a cooler month, drape a lightweight shawl or a cropped evening jacket over your shoulders. This outfit leans on luxurious fabric and simple styling to create maximum impact with minimum fuss.
5. Plus Size Knit Midi Dress With Boots

When the temperature drops, a knit midi dress becomes the answer to staying warm while looking completely intentional. Ribbed knits, sweater dresses, and fine-gauge cable textures all hug the body in a way that feels cozy, not clingy, especially when the fabric has a bit of stretch and recovery. Choose a style with a mock neck or turtleneck for extra warmth, and let the silhouette be either a relaxed column or a defined waist with an A-line skirt. Knee-high leather boots slide right under the hem and create a continuous line that elongates the frame. In colder months, add opaque tights in a matching dark tone. A long wool coat layered on top turns the whole thing into an elegant cold-weather uniform. Earth tones like oatmeal, chocolate, and charcoal are endlessly versatile. This outfit walks into a coffee shop or a dinner reservation with equal confidence.

7. Plus Size Pleated Midi Dress With Strappy Heels

There is a joyful, kinetic energy to a pleated midi dress—every step creates movement that feels almost celebratory. Accordion pleats through the skirt draw the eye vertically, which helps elongate the silhouette, while a solid bodice or a defined waistband keeps the top half structured. For plus size figures, a wide waistband or a belted detail provides definition right where you want it. Strappy heeled sandals in a nude or metallic shade lift the outfit and let the pleats do their thing. A small top-handle bag and a single statement bracelet round out the look without overcomplicating the lines. Jewel tones and monochromatic color stories work especially well here because they let the texture of the pleats stand out. This is a go-to for cocktail parties, date nights, and any occasion that calls for a little extra flair without feeling overdone.

9. Plus Size Midi Dress And Blazer Outfit

A blazer thrown over a midi dress is one of those styling moves that works so well you almost feel like you have gamed the system. It takes a simple dress and instantly upgrades it into something polished and powerful. For a work setting, pair a fitted solid midi dress with a single-button blazer in a complementary neutral—think camel blazer over a black dress, or a white blazer over navy. Add pointed-toe loafers or low-block heels and a structured leather bag. For a more casual take, an oversized blazer with the sleeves pushed up over a ribbed tank dress creates that cool borrowed-from-the-boys energy. A chain necklace or a sleek watch ties it all together. The blazer adds structure to your shoulders and creates a long, lean vertical line down the center of the outfit. This look moves effortlessly from desk to dinner with a quick shoe swap.
10. Plus Size Lace Midi Dress Evening Look

Lace carries an inherently romantic quality, and on a midi dress silhouette it feels sophisticated rather than overly fussy. The trick for plus size styling is to look for lace overdress designs with a solid slip lining underneath—this provides coverage while letting the intricate pattern sing. A fit-and-flare shape with a defined waist and a fluted skirt flatters curves and creates an hourglass effect. Pair with pointed-toe pumps in a matching or nude shade to keep the line of the leg uninterrupted. A small velvet or satin clutch picks up the dressy mood, while pearl or crystal drop earrings add just enough sparkle. Darker colors like navy, merlot, or black give the lace a modern, evening-appropriate edge, while blush or ivory reads softer and works beautifully for formal daytime events. This outfit feels special without tipping into costumey territory.

13. Plus Size Plissé Midi Dress With Heeled Sandals

Plissé fabric—that finely pleated, almost crinkled texture—has a way of making a simple silhouette feel incredibly special. The fabric naturally stretches and moves with the body, which makes it especially forgiving and comfortable on plus size figures. A plissé midi dress in a column or fit-and-flare shape creates texture without adding bulk, and the vertical pleat lines draw the eye up and down for a lengthening effect. Heeled sandals in a neutral tone elevate the look without competing with the texture. A sleek clutch and geometric earrings keep the outfit modern and clean. Colors like moss green, deep teal, rich burgundy, or soft champagne let the plissé texture take center stage. This outfit transitions easily from daytime events to evening cocktails. Layer a cropped jacket or a structured blazer on top if the venue runs cool.

15. Plus Size Midi Dress With Leather Jacket And Ankle Boots

A leather jacket over a midi dress is the fastest way to add edge to something soft—and it is a styling move that never really goes out of rotation. A classic black moto jacket works with nearly everything, from floral dresses to graphic prints to solid jersey midis. The key is balancing proportions: a cropped or waist-length jacket sits above the widest part of the hip, keeping the silhouette defined. Underneath, let the dress be the softer element. Black ankle boots with a block heel tie the look together and add just enough height. A small top-handle bag and minimal silver jewelry keep the vibe cool without trying too hard. This outfit works for evening drinks, concert dates, and transitional weather days. Swap black for a colored leather jacket in oxblood or deep green if you want to push the look further.

24. Plus Size Midi Dress With Ankle Boots And Tights

When the weather turns crisp, a midi dress with ankle boots and opaque tights becomes the outfit formula you will return to again and again. The tights provide warmth and create a smooth, continuous line from hem to toe, which visually lengthens the legs. A long-sleeve or three-quarter-sleeve midi dress in a heavier fabric—think ponte, wool-blend jersey, or textured knit—holds its shape and provides insulation. Black ankle boots with a manageable block heel keep the look practical and polished. Add a long pendant necklace that falls along the dress’s vertical line and a roomy leather tote. A wool coat or a quilted jacket on top finishes the cold-weather equation. Dark neutrals like black, charcoal, and deep plum are natural fits, but a rich rust or forest green dress can brighten gray days. This is real-life dressing that balances comfort with polished style.
25. Plus Size Bodycon Midi Dress With Heeled Sandals

A bodycon midi dress in a plus size cut is not about hiding—it is about celebrating every curve with the right fabric and construction. Look for a thick, double-layered knit or a scuba crepe fabric with substantial stretch that smooths and supports without flattening. Strategic details like side ruching, a wrap-effect bodice, or a subtle sweetheart neckline add visual shaping. Heeled sandals with an ankle strap elongate the legs and keep the proportions balanced. A sleek clutch and a pair of sculptural earrings add the final layer of polish. Dark, saturated colors—black, espresso, midnight navy—create a streamlined column effect that feels dramatic and elegant. This outfit is designed for evenings out, cocktail parties, and any occasion where confidence is the main accessory. When the dress fits well and the styling is intentional, a bodycon midi becomes one of the most powerful pieces in your wardrobe.
